- Abstract: Utilizing biomass as a precursor for preparing heteroatom-doped multilevel gradient carbon with few usage of chemical reagents and by a facile fabrication process is still a great challenge. Herein, a naturally preprocessed biomass product is elaborately chosen as the precursor, and it is directly converted into a multilevel gradient structural N, S co-doped carbon without complicated chemical pre-treatment process. As a result, using the naturally preprocessed biomass product as the precursor not only greatly reduces the usage of chemical activation agents but also endows the obtained porous carbon plentiful mesopores and a high specific surface area. Specifically, the carbon materials exhibit excellent electrochemical properties for supercapacitor. This work anticipates to provide new perspectives for the direct synthesis of high quality porous carbon materials with naturally pre-treated biomass as precursors.
